Testing Methodology

Sample Selection and Preparation

Our benchmark uses three distinct 30-second TikTok samples representing common content categories:

  1. Educational Content: Fast-paced tutorial with technical terminology

  2. Entertainment: Comedy sketch with multiple speakers and background music

  3. Lifestyle: Product review with ambient noise and casual speech patterns

Each sample was exported at 1080x1920 resolution with consistent audio levels (-16 LUFS) to ensure fair comparison across platforms. Accuracy Measurement Framework

We developed a comprehensive scoring system based on:

  • Word Error Rate (WER): Percentage of incorrectly transcribed words

  • Punctuation Accuracy: Proper sentence structure and timing

  • Speaker Recognition: Ability to distinguish multiple voices

  • Technical Term Handling: Accuracy with specialized vocabulary

  • Noise Resistance: Performance with background audio

Each metric receives equal weighting in our final accuracy scores, providing balanced evaluation across different content types and use cases.

Platform-by-Platform Analysis

CapCut: The TikTok Native

Accuracy Performance

CapCut delivered consistent results across all three test samples, with an average Word Error Rate of 8.2%. The platform excelled at handling casual speech patterns and slang terminology common in TikTok content, likely benefiting from ByteDance's extensive training data from the main platform.

Strengths:

  • Superior handling of Gen Z vocabulary and internet slang

  • Excellent timing synchronization with video content

  • Robust performance with background music up to -12dB

  • Native TikTok export optimization

Weaknesses:

  • Struggles with technical terminology (15% error rate)

  • Limited punctuation customization options

  • Occasional speaker confusion in multi-voice content

Style and Customization

CapCut offers 47 caption styles ranging from minimalist text overlays to animated bubble effects. The platform's strength lies in its extensive template library, with new styles added weekly based on trending TikTok formats. However, customization depth remains limited compared to professional tools.

Render Speed

Average processing time: 45 seconds for 30-second clips. CapCut's cloud processing infrastructure delivers consistent performance, though peak usage hours (7-9 PM EST) can extend render times by 20-30%.

Instagram Edits: The Meta Challenger

Accuracy Performance

Instagram Edits achieved the highest overall accuracy in our testing, with a 6.8% average Word Error Rate. Meta's investment in multilingual AI models and cross-platform training data shows clear advantages, particularly in technical content transcription.

Strengths:

  • Best-in-class technical terminology recognition

  • Superior punctuation and grammar correction

  • Excellent multi-speaker differentiation

  • Strong performance across different accents and dialects

Weaknesses:

  • Occasional over-correction of intentional slang usage

  • Limited integration with non-Meta platforms

  • Newer platform with smaller template library

Style and Customization

Despite being the newest entrant, Instagram Edits launched with 32 caption styles, focusing on clean, professional aesthetics that align with Instagram's brand identity. The platform emphasizes readability over flashy animations, appealing to creators who prioritize accessibility.

Render Speed

Average processing time: 38 seconds for 30-second clips. Meta's infrastructure advantage shows clearly in processing speed, with consistent performance regardless of usage patterns. The platform benefits from distributed processing across Meta's global data centers.

OpusClip: The Professional Choice

Accuracy Performance

OpusClip targeted professional creators with a 7.1% average Word Error Rate, falling between CapCut and Instagram Edits. The platform's strength lies in customizable accuracy settings, allowing users to prioritize speed or precision based on project requirements.

Strengths:

  • Customizable vocabulary training for niche content

  • Advanced noise reduction capabilities

  • Batch processing for multiple videos

  • Detailed accuracy reporting and analytics

Weaknesses:

  • Steeper learning curve for casual creators

  • Higher subscription costs for advanced features

  • Slower processing times with maximum accuracy settings

Style and Customization

OpusClip offers the most comprehensive customization options with 89 base styles and unlimited custom modifications. Professional creators can save brand-specific templates, adjust timing parameters, and create complex animation sequences. This flexibility comes at the cost of simplicity for casual users.

Render Speed

Average processing time: 62 seconds for 30-second clips (standard settings), extending to 95 seconds with maximum accuracy enabled. OpusClip prioritizes quality over speed, making it ideal for creators who can afford longer processing times for superior results.

Real-World Performance Testing

Our speed benchmarks tested each platform under various conditions:

Peak Usage Hours (7-9 PM EST)

  • CapCut: 58 seconds average (29% slower)

  • Instagram Edits: 41 seconds average (8% slower)

  • OpusClip: 67 seconds average (8% slower)

Off-Peak Hours (2-4 AM EST)

  • CapCut: 42 seconds average

  • Instagram Edits: 36 seconds average

  • OpusClip: 59 seconds average

Instagram Edits demonstrates the most consistent performance across different usage patterns, benefiting from Meta's robust infrastructure investment. The platform's distributed processing approach minimizes the impact of peak usage on individual render times.

Batch Processing Capabilities

For creators managing multiple videos, batch processing becomes crucial. OpusClip leads this category with support for up to 50 simultaneous uploads, while Instagram Edits caps at 10 videos and CapCut limits batch processing to premium subscribers only.
